Why is it important to test pet toys?
Pet owners often view their pets as members of the family and want to be assured of the safety and quality of their pet’s products. While there are very few formal regulations addressing pet toy safety, pet lovers worldwide are doing more and more to demand standards and accountability for retailers and manufacturers of pet toys. Chewing, choking, and toxicity are the main risks, and consumers want to know that the pet toys they buy are strong enough and safe enough for their pets.
How is pet toy safety regulated?
There are virtually no federal or state laws in the US pertaining to pet products. Although they are defined as consumer goods, the US Consumer Products Safety Commission (CPSC) has made it clear it does not have the resources to regulate pet products unless a person is injured. However, children’s products, especially in relation to phthalates and lead levels, are regulated under the Consumer Product Safety Improvement Act of 2008. This act does not specifically mention pet toys but, since toys for pets are often used by children, it may be advisable for manufacturers to comply with these requirements.
